Market Chatter: Apple Airlifts iPhones From India to the US to Sidestep Trump Tariffs
Apr 10, 2025 4:19 AM

06:48 AM EDT, 04/10/2025 (MT Newswires) -- Apple ( AAPL ) recently flew around 600 tonnes of iPhones, estimated to be around 1.5 million units, from India to the US to avoid the steep tariffs, Reuters reported Thursday, citing unnamed sources familiar with the matter.

The move came as the tech company accelerated manufacturing in India to get ahead of a 125% tariff on Chinese-made devices, which is far higher than the 26% rate applied to Indian exports, now paused for 90 days, Reuters said.

To speed up the process, Apple ( AAPL ) reportedly coordinated with Indian airport authorities to cut customs processing time at Chennai airport from 30 hours to just six.

Six chartered flights, each capable of hauling 100 tonnes, have departed from India since March, with one leaving this week as the new tariffs went into effect, the news outlet reported.

Apple ( AAPL ) did not immediately respond to MT Newswires' request for comment.
